Share of population living in urban and rural areas in Mayotte
Mayotte: Share of population living in urban and rural areas was 94.4% in 2025. β Volatile
Share of population living in urban and rural areas in Mayotte, 1950β2025
Source: United Nations Department of Economic and Social Affairs, Population Division (2025) β with minor processing by Our World in Data. Measured in %.
Analysis
In 2025, share of population living in urban and rural areas in Mayotte stood at 94.4%.
The figure is down 0.9% over ten years.
Over the whole period, share of population living in urban and rural areas in Mayotte peaked at 95.5% in 2013 and was at its lowest, 8.5%, in 1950.
Mayotte ranks 26th of 236 regions on this measure, in the top quarter.
The series is highly variable year to year, so single readings are best treated with caution.
Averages by decade
| Decade | Average | Lowest | Highest | Years |
|---|---|---|---|---|
| 1950s | 10.3% | 8.5% | 11.9% | 10 |
| 1960s | 13.5% | 12.2% | 14.7% | 10 |
| 1970s | 15.8% | 14.9% | 16.7% | 10 |
| 1980s | 19.5% | 16.8% | 27.8% | 10 |
| 1990s | 52.9% | 31.9% | 71.0% | 10 |
| 2000s | 83.3% | 73.1% | 92.6% | 10 |
| 2010s | 94.9% | 94.0% | 95.5% | 10 |
| 2020s | 94.4% | 94.4% | 94.4% | 6 |
